Some of the most interesting sights to explore in High Wycombe are:
  • Hughenden Manor, a historic country house and former home of Prime Minister Benjamin Disraeli, featuring beautiful gardens and exhibitions
  • Wycombe Museum, a local museum showcasing the history and culture of High Wycombe with interactive displays
  • West Wycombe Park, an 18th-century country house and landscaped parkland open to the public
  • The Hellfire Caves, a network of man-made chalk and flint caverns with historical significance and guided tours
  • The Rye, a large public park offering walking trails, a boating lake, and recreational facilities.
The best things to do in High Wycombe include:
  • Eden Shopping Centre, a modern retail complex with a variety of shops, dining options, and entertainment facilities
  • Attend a performance at Wycombe Swan Theatre, a popular venue hosting a range of shows and events
  • Explore the Chiltern Hills, an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ty offering hiking and picturesque views
  • Visit the High Wycombe Market, a bustling market offering local produce and goods
  • Enjoy a round of golf at Wycombe Heights Golf Centre, featuring scenic courses and facilities.
